As someone who has Arsenal as a kind of “second team” I’ll say this about Xhaka: He’s a good passer and can play excellent long balls and his long range cross field passing and ability to find through balls is great. He has the occasional good long shot too. He’s also a pretty decent dribbler in midfield.
His “defects” are as follows: He can be a liability while defending by conceding needless fouls and sometimes in scoring free kick positions or worse give away a penalty, he’s not good defensively neither as a CB/CDM, he does poorly against high pressing teams, he’s not the quickest and doesn’t have the best engine so to speak. Finally he tends to buckle when the team is losing and/or when he’s under pressure because then he either loses his temper and does something reckless or his head drops and he’s just waiting for the referee to blow his whistle.
